I'm having a issue writing to a netcdf3 file using the netcdf4 functions. I tried using the create variable function but it gives me this error: NetCDF: Attempting netcdf-4 operation on netcdf-3 file

nc = Dataset(root.fileName,'a',format="NETCDF4")

Hycom_U = nc.createVariable('/variables/Hycom_U','float',('time','lat','lon',))

Hycom_V = nc.createVariable('/variables/Hycom_V','f4',('time','lat','lon',))

What are the netcdf 3 operations I can use to add data into the file? I found out that I could manually add data by simply doing this nc.variables["Hycom_U"]=U2which directly adds the data, but nothing else. Is there a better way to do this?

I figured it out! I simply couldn't use a path as a varname.

Hycom_U = nc.createVariable('Hycom_U','float',('time','lat','lon',))

It properly created a variable for me.
